The Do’s And Don’ts After Water Damage
Water provides life, water intrusion on parts where it's not supposed to be can result in damages. Residences with water damages odor mildewy as well as old.

Water can come from many sources such as typhoons, floodings, ruptured pipes, leaks, and sewage system concerns. In case you experience water damage, it would be good to know some safety and security preventative measures. Right here are a few standards on just how to take care of water damage.

Do Prioritize Home Insurance Policy Insurance Coverage



Water damage from flood as a result of hefty winds is seasonal. You can additionally experience an unexpected flood when a damaged pipe suddenly breaks into your home. It would certainly be best to have house insurance that covers both disasters such as natural tragedies, as well as emergencies like busted plumbing.

Don't Neglect to Shut Off Energies



This reduces off power to your whole home, preventing electric shocks when water comes in as it is a conductor. Don't forget to turn off the major water line valve.

Do Stay Proactive and Heed Climate Signals



Tornado floodings can be very unforeseeable. If there is a background of flooding in your neighborhood, stay positive and also prepared. If you live near a lake, river, or creek , listen to emptying warnings. Secure belongings from the first stage and cellar, after that placed them on the greatest feasible degree. Doing so lowers possible residential or commercial property damage.

Do Not Ignore the Roof



You can avoid rainfall damages if there are no holes and also leakages in your roofing. This will protect against water from moving down your walls and also saturating your ceiling.

Do Take Note Of Small Leakages



A burst pipe does not happen over night. You might discover gurgling paint, peeling wallpaper, water touches, water spots, or trickling sounds behind the wall surfaces. Have your plumbing fixed before it results in substantial damage.

Do Not Panic in Case of a Burst Pipe



Maintaining your presence of mind is crucial in a time of crisis. Stressing will just intensify the trouble since it will certainly suppress you from acting fast. When it comes to water damage, timing is crucial. The longer you wait, the even more damage you can anticipate. Hence, if a pipe bursts in your home, quickly shut off your primary water shutoff to remove the source. Unplug all electrical outlets in the location or transform off the circuit breaker for that component of the residence. Lastly, call a trustworthy water damage reconstruction expert for aid.

Water Damage Do's and Don'ts


Do's


  • Always use rubber gloves to protect your hands & rubber boots to protect your feet and legs.


  • Damage from water and bacteria growth can begin within hours. Call for professional help. Remove as much water as possible by mopping and blotting with sponges.


  • Pull up wet rugs and carpets if hardwood floors are below.


  • Lift draperies off the floor, loop through a coat hanger and place the hanger on the drapery rod.


  • Wipe furniture, prop up wet furniture cushions for even drying and place aluminum foil under furniture legs.


  • Move photos, paintings, art objects, computers, other electronics and valuables to a safe, dry location.


  • Do not remove books from shelves. Pack them tightly to prevent page warping until a restoration professional can begin this specialized drying.


  • Ventilate wet areas. Turn on air conditioning for faster drying in summer (only if there is no visible mold) and winter, alternate cycles of opened windows and heating. Also, open drawers, closets and cabinet doors to enhance drying.

  • Don'ts


  • Do not enter rooms where there is wet and sagging ceiling!


  • Do not enter a room with standing water until electricity has been turned off.


  • Do not use a regular household vacuum to remove water.

  • Do not use electrical appliances while on wet carpet or flooring.


  • Do not disturb visible mold.
